CODE PHE0101

 
TITLE Sports Science

 
UM LEVEL 00 - Mod Pre-Tert, Foundation, Proficiency & DegreePlus

 
MQF LEVEL 4

 
ECTS CREDITS 4

 
DEPARTMENT Institute for Physical Education and Sport

 
DESCRIPTION The study-unit focuses on the areas: Fitness and its Assessment, Nutrition, Conditioning and Training, Prevention of Injuries and recovery, The Human Body and basic first aid. Apart from theoretical lectures, this unit provides also practical sessions in the delivery of First Aid procedures and application of first aid principles.

Study Unit Aims:

The study-unit aims at:
• Providing students with the basic and essential concepts in Nutrition;
• Providing students with the basic and essential concepts in developing Fitness and ways of assessing it;
• Providing students with basic and essential concepts in training and conditioning;
• Providing students with basic and essential concepts in injury prevention;
• Engaging students in basic first aid protocols and provision.

Learning Outcomes:

1. Knowledge and Understanding
By the end of the study unit students will be able to:

• Apply in practice principles of basic first aid and exercises which would help prevent injury;
• Design activities which target improving strength and conditioning in young athletes;
• Structure assessment protocols to help assess the young performer.

2. Skills
By the end of the study-unit students will be able to:

• Reflect on differences in conditioning and training younger and older athletes;
• Plan progressive injury prevention activities and protocols;
• Plan nutritional recommendations for the young performer;
• Critically reflect on nutritional needs in relation to the sport and activity loads of the individual.
